.NET के लिए Aspose.Page के साथ XPS दस्तावेज़ में पेज जोड़ें

परिचय

यदि आप .NET में XPS दस्तावेज़ों के साथ काम कर रहे हैं और प्रोग्रामेटिक रूप से पेज जोड़ने की आवश्यकता है, तो .NET के लिए Aspose.Page आपके लिए उपयुक्त समाधान है। इस ट्यूटोरियल में, हम आपको XPS दस्तावेज़ में पेज जोड़ने की प्रक्रिया के बारे में चरण दर चरण मार्गदर्शन करेंगे। एक कुशल एसईओ लेखक के रूप में, मैं यह सुनिश्चित करूँगा कि यह मार्गदर्शिका न केवल जानकारीपूर्ण है, बल्कि इसे खोज इंजन अनुकूलन को ध्यान में रखकर भी तैयार किया गया है, जो इसे डेवलपर्स और सामग्री निर्माताओं के लिए एक मूल्यवान संसाधन बनाता है।

आवश्यक शर्तें

ट्यूटोरियल में जाने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ित आवश्यक शर्तें हैं:

  • .NET लाइब्रेरी के लिए Aspose.Page: सुनिश्चित करें कि आपके पास .NET लाइब्रेरी के लिए Aspose.Page स्थापित है। आप इसे यहां से डाउनलोड कर सकते हैंAspose.पेज दस्तावेज़ीकरण.

  • विकास परिवेश: अपना पसंदीदा विकास परिवेश सेट करें, जैसे विज़ुअल स्टूडियो या कोई अन्य .NET विकास प्लेटफ़ॉर्म।

नामस्थान आयात करें

इस चरण में, हम अपने कोड में .NET कार्यक्षमता के लिए Aspose.Page को सुलभ बनाने के लिए आवश्यक नामस्थान आयात करेंगे।

using Aspose.Page.XPS;
using Aspose.Page.XPS.XpsModel;
using System.Drawing;

अब, आइए एक व्यापक मार्गदर्शिका के लिए आपके द्वारा प्रदान किए गए उदाहरण कोड को कई चरणों में विभाजित करें।

चरण 1: दस्तावेज़ निर्देशिका पथ सेट करें

// दस्तावेज़ निर्देशिका का पथ.
string dataDir = "Your Document Directory";

चरण 2: एक्सपीएस दस्तावेज़ बनाएं

// नया XPS दस्तावेज़ बनाएं
XpsDocument doc = new XpsDocument(dataDir + "Sample1.xps");

चरण 3: एक खाली पृष्ठ डालें

//पृष्ठों की सूची के आरंभ में एक खाली पृष्ठ डालें
doc.InsertPage(1, true);

चरण 4: परिणामी XPS दस्तावेज़ सहेजें

// परिणामी XPS दस्तावेज़ सहेजें
doc.Save(dataDir + "AddPages_out.xps");

इन चरणों के साथ, आपने .NET के लिए Aspose.Page का उपयोग करके XPS दस्तावेज़ में सफलतापूर्वक एक पेज जोड़ दिया है।

निष्कर्ष

अंत में, .NET के लिए Aspose.Page XPS दस्तावेज़ों में पृष्ठों को गतिशील रूप से जोड़ने के लिए एक सीधा समाधान प्रदान करता है। इस ट्यूटोरियल ने आपको अपने .NET प्रोजेक्ट्स में इस कार्यक्षमता को कुशलतापूर्वक लागू करने के लिए आवश्यक ज्ञान से सुसज्जित किया है।

अक्सर पूछे जाने वाले प्रश्न

Q1: क्या .NET के लिए Aspose.Page शुरुआती लोगों के लिए उपयुक्त है?

A1: हां, .NET के लिए Aspose.Page को उपयोगकर्ता के अनुकूल एपीआई के साथ डिज़ाइन किया गया है, जो इसे शुरुआती और अनुभवी डेवलपर्स दोनों के लिए सुलभ बनाता है।

Q2: क्या मैं व्यावसायिक परियोजनाओं के लिए .NET के लिए Aspose.Page का उपयोग कर सकता हूँ?

ए2: बिल्कुल! .NET के लिए Aspose.Page एक बहुमुखी लाइब्रेरी है जो व्यक्तिगत और व्यावसायिक दोनों परियोजनाओं के लिए उपयुक्त है।

Q3: मुझे .NET के लिए Aspose.Page के लिए और अधिक उदाहरण और दस्तावेज़ कहां मिल सकते हैं?

ए3: अन्वेषण करेंAspose.पेज दस्तावेज़ीकरण विस्तृत उदाहरणों और व्यापक दस्तावेज़ीकरण के लिए।

Q4: क्या कोई निःशुल्क परीक्षण उपलब्ध है?

उ4: हां, आप .NET के लिए Aspose.Page के निःशुल्क परीक्षण तक पहुंच सकते हैंयहाँ.

Q5: मैं .NET के लिए Aspose.Page के लिए अस्थायी लाइसेंस कैसे प्राप्त कर सकता हूं?

A5: पर जाएँअस्थायी लाइसेंस पृष्ठ परीक्षण उद्देश्यों के लिए अस्थायी लाइसेंस प्राप्त करना।